The Deuce is a double decker bus that travels between The Strip and Downtown along Las Vegas Blvd. While this seems like a convenient and affordable alternative to taxis and car rentals at just $8 for a 24 hour pass, service frequency is just 15-20 minutes. Lack of dedicated infrastructure, and slow boarding times mean that a car ride of just 15 minutes to get to Downtown can become a 40-50 minute slog in peak weekend traffic.

| content=The finals of the Professional Bull Riders series, a rodeo circuit devoted exclusively to bull riding. This isn't the only contrast with the city's other major rodeo event, the National Finals Rodeo held at UNLV's Thomas & Mack Center. Unlike the NFR, which is exclusive to the US and Canada, the PBR finals, held in late October/early November at the T-Mobile Arena since 2015, have more of an international flavor. PBR runs national series in Brazil, Canada, Mexico, and Australia, and all of these countries, especially Brazil, are represented on the U.S. circuit.

Finally, Las Vegas is one of the world's main centers for [[combat sports]]. For decades, many of the biggest championship events in '''boxing''' have been held at venues on or near the Strip. The Strip has also become an epicenter for '''mixed martial arts'''; the world's biggest promoter of MMA events, [httphttps://www.ufc.com UFC], is based in Las Vegas.
